Discussion Prompts

Gathering for a book club and not sure how to get club members engaged as the discussion begins? Use these general discussion prompts to get the conversation started! These prompts can also be used for personal reflection after reading a book.

General Discussion Prompts

  • What did you like best about this book?
  • What did you like least about this book?
  • Share your favorite part of the book.
  • Was there a quote or passage you could relate to?
  • What feelings did this book evoke for you?
  • If you could ask the author one question, what would it be?
  • What do you think of the book’s title? Do you think it was an appropriate title? If not, what title might you choose?
  • What do you think the author’s purpose was in writing this book?

Fiction

  • Was the story believable? 
  • Did the characters seem believable to you?
  • Was there a character to whom you could particularly relate?
  • How did you feel about the ending for the book? Would you have preferred it end differently? If so, how?

Nonfiction

  • What level of knowledge did you have about this topic before reading this book?
  • What did you learn from this book?
  • What questions do you have after reading this book?
